
The Angle of Our Wrists
When Théo arrives at Notre-Dame-des-Roses, Jean's world is turned upside down. Confident in the institution that claims to cure him of his homosexuality, he is fascinated by this new resident, who seems determined to follow no rules and run away to become a singer and conquer Paris.
